Au nom du père
Grand Théâtre de Québec
Upon the death of the priest, two graves were dug: one on each side of the cemetery fence. For three days and three nights of wake, the entire village had to debate where to lay him to rest: in consecrated ground or on the other side. You never really know who you're dealing with… To each their own story, their own truth. Just when we thought we knew everything about the life of this man of the rosary, the surprise was great at the story the widow told during the funeral vigils. Hanging on her lips, we discovered the unsuspected truths and secrets of Mr. the priest — and especially saw the grand, crooked judgment of the legendary popular tribunal of Saint-Élie-de-Caxton unfold.
